Im still listening to metal, especially a sub genre’ called folk metal. Its definitely pagan and very myth, story based stuff, but the instruments, bag pipes, hurdy gurdy, violin, pan pipes, accordian, even dulcimer, just tickle auditory areas of my brain that make me smile. I generaly gravitate toward punk, thrash, and power/glam/hair metal, but have a healthy appetite for anything that tells me a story, classical to zydeco. For anyone interested, Korpiklaani, Eluveitie, Arkona, Turisas, and Heidevolk were my gateways to folk metal. YMMV.
